Limon vs Chambersburg, Pa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Limon, Costa Rica and Chambersburg, Pa, Usa is approximately 3,374 km or 2,097 mi.
  • To reach Limon in this distance one would set out from Chambersburg, Pa bearing 190.5°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Limon bearing 188.1° or S .
  • Limon has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Chambersburg, Pa has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Limon is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ome whereas Chambersburg, Pa is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 14.3 °C (25.7°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.2 °C (41.8°F) less in Limon.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 2388 mm (94 in) more which is equivalent to 2388 l/m² (58.61 US gal/ft²) or 23,880,000 l/ha (2,552,930 US gal/ac) more. About 3 2/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.5° higher in Limon than in Chambersburg, Pa.
